WebMay 5, 2015 · The feet are governors of the swing..A flared out left toe will aid in rotation on the downswing , tighten your backswing coil and restrict the length of your backswing..Flaring your left foot out 45 degrees is way too much ,more like half that.Can aid in either fading or drawing the ball. The Duck Advanced Members 833 Feedback 0 0 0 WebOct 22, 2024 · In a perfect swing, the hips should rotate from the setup position, 45-degrees away from the ball on the backswing. The shoulders ideally turn at 90-degrees to the top of the swing. Now, this is not possible for all golfers due to age, suppleness, or injury.
